8,181,449,298,176 is an even composite number composed of six prime numbers multiplied together.

What does the number 8181449298176 look like?

This visualization shows the relationship between its 6 prime factors (large circles) and 972 divisors.

8181449298176 is an even compos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of nine hundred seventy-two divisors.

Prime factorization of 8181449298176:

28 × 72 × 112 × 312 × 71 × 79

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 7 × 7 × 11 × 11 × 31 × 31 × 71 × 79)
